Overview of Gehl 1260 & 1265 Forage Harvesters

Forage harvesters are essential machines in modern farming operations. They cut crops and process them into small pieces that are easier to store and use as livestock feed.

The Gehl 1260 and 1265 models are designed to deliver efficient crop cutting and processing while maintaining consistent feed quality. These machines are typically used with tractors and can handle large volumes of forage during harvesting operations.

Typical applications include:

  • Corn silage harvesting

  • Grass and haylage processing

  • Livestock feed production

  • Agricultural crop management

What the Gehl 1260 & 1265 Parts Manual Includes

The Gehl forage harvester parts manual is organized into multiple sections covering the main machine systems. Each section includes exploded diagrams that show how individual components fit together.

Crop Cutting and Intake System

The intake and cutting system is responsible for gathering crops from the field and feeding them into the processing unit.

The parts catalog includes diagrams for:

  • Crop intake assemblies

  • Cutter head components

  • Feed rollers and intake guides

  • Crop feeding mechanisms

These diagrams help technicians identify worn or damaged components within the harvesting system.

Crop Processing and Blower System

Once crops are cut, they are processed and blown into transport trailers or wagons.

The manual includes detailed parts diagrams for:

  • Processing drum assemblies

  • Blower housings

  • Crop discharge chutes

  • Fan and airflow components

Understanding these components is important for maintaining consistent crop processing performance.

Drive System and Power Transmission

The forage harvester relies on a mechanical drive system that transfers power from the tractor to the machine components.

The parts manual includes diagrams for:

  • Drive shafts and couplings

  • Gearbox assemblies

  • Belt and pulley systems

  • PTO drive components

These components ensure that the harvesting system operates smoothly and efficiently.

Structural Frame and Machine Body

The structural frame supports all major components of the forage harvester.

The parts catalog includes diagrams for:

  • Main machine frame

  • Protective covers and shields

  • Mounting brackets

  • Support structures

This section helps identify structural parts that may need replacement after years of field operation.

Crop Discharge and Delivery Components

After processing, the crop material is delivered through a discharge system.

The manual includes diagrams for:

  • Crop discharge chute assemblies

  • Adjustable chute components

  • Mounting brackets and pivot systems

These parts allow operators to control where processed forage is directed during harvesting.
